Kawasaki KSR PRO
General features
Combine an aggressive off-road-style design with cast aluminium wheels, and you have a sharp-looking supermotard machine. Add a powerful engine and a highly capable inverted front fork, and the popularity of Kawasaki’s KSR line becomes clear.
Kawasaki KSR PRO History
Kawasaki KSR PRO History & Generations Source: Wikipedia
The KSR was exported to other Southeast Asian countries as well, namely Indonesia, the Philippines, Malaysia, and Vietnam. The KSR was face-lifted in mid-2013, with several minor design changes and an inclusion of an electric starter to complement the standard kick start.
